Transaction 22a65183ef6a86dac8d9c56130670581eab011c10285c53ce6eeaa07d6fbeccc

1 Input
2 Outputs
  • 22a65183ef6a86dac8d9c56130670581eab011c10285c53ce6eeaa07d6fbeccc:0
  • value  39881520
    address  35d2edWsD9nYDHPffwTafaZA2YNTphRevU
  • 22a65183ef6a86dac8d9c56130670581eab011c10285c53ce6eeaa07d6fbeccc:1
  • value  4926547
    address  1L2wttGc447oqDLESQxW8kir2jRC7q6FAg